State of Missouri To the Sheriff of St Louis County
Greeting
Whereas a certain negroman who calls himself
James Young and says he is free but has no letters
of emancipation with him, nor has he in anyway
satisfied me of his claim to freedom, these are there
fore to require you to take the said James Young into
your safe keeping, and discharge him when thereun
to required by law - & for which this shall be your
warrant, given under my hand this 11th October
1823.
Signed Peter Ferguson Seat
Justice of the Peace
County St. Louis
